Garage Asbestos Removal in Morris County, NJ
Garage asbestos removal services involve safely identifying and removing asbestos-containing materials found in garage structures, such as insulation, flooring, or wall coatings. These projects typically arise during renovations, remodeling, or when property owners suspect or discover asbestos in older garage components. The process requires careful assessment to determine the presence of asbestos and specialized techniques to eliminate the material while minimizing health risks. Property owners should understand the scope of the removal, potential disruption to the garage space, and any necessary preparation before beginning work.
Before requesting asbestos removal, homeowners often want clarity on the types of materials that may contain asbestos and the safety measures involved in the process. It is important to inquire about the removal procedures, proper disposal methods, and any necessary permits or notifications required by local regulations. Understanding these aspects helps ensure the project is conducted in compliance with safety standards and that the property is protected from potential asbestos exposure during and after the removal process.

Garage Asbestos Removal Questions
What types of asbestos are found in garage materials? Common asbestos-containing garage materials include insulation, floor tiles, and cement sheets used in walls and ceilings.
Why is asbestos removal important in garages? Removing asbestos prevents fiber release that can pose health risks if disturbed or deteriorating over time.
What garage projects typically require asbestos removal? Asbestos removal is often needed during garage renovations, conversions, or when repairs involve disturbing old insulation or flooring.
How can property owners identify asbestos in garage materials? Professional inspections can determine if garage materials contain asbestos, especially in older buildings with suspect insulation or tiles.
